Message type: E = Error
Message class: GM_GRANT_DRF - Message class for Grant replication
Message number: 037
Message text: Inbound Error - Change of Grant &1 rejected

- Inbound Error - Change of Grant &1 rejected ?The SAP error message GM_GRANT_DRF037, which indicates "Inbound Error - Change of Grant &1 rejected," typically occurs in the context of Grant Management within SAP. This error is related to the processing of inbound messages that attempt to change grant data, but the system has rejected the request due to certain conditions not being met.
Cause:
- Grant Status: The grant may be in a status that does not allow changes. For example, if the grant is closed or archived, any attempts to modify it will be rejected.
- Data Inconsistencies: There may be inconsistencies in the data being sent in the inbound message, such as missing mandatory fields or incorrect values.
- Authorization Issues: The user or process attempting to make the change may not have the necessary authorizations to modify the grant.
- Business Rules: There may be specific business rules or validations in place that prevent changes to the grant under certain conditions.
Solution:
- Check Grant Status: Verify the status of the grant in question. If it is closed or archived, you may need to reopen it or create a new grant instead of modifying the existing one.
- Review Inbound Data: Ensure that the data being sent in the inbound message is complete and correct. Check for any missing fields or incorrect values that could cause the rejection.
- Authorization Check: Confirm that the user or process has the necessary authorizations to make changes to the grant. If not, appropriate permissions should be granted.
- Consult Business Rules: Review any business rules or validations that may be in place regarding grant modifications. Ensure that the changes you are trying to make comply with these rules.
- Error Logs: Check the error logs or application logs for more detailed information about why the change was rejected. This can provide insights into specific issues that need to be addressed.
